When it comes to owning or managing a villa, ensuring that it stands out and is easily identifiable is essential. One effective way to achieve this is through well-designed signage. Whether you're looking to enhance the aesthetic appeal of your villa or simply make it easier for guests to find their way, choosing the right signage is crucial. Here are some key factors to consider when selecting the best signage for your villa:

  1. Purpose and Placement:
    Begin by determining the purpose of the signage and where it will be placed. Are you looking for directional signage to guide visitors to the villa? Or perhaps you need signage to display the villa's name and address prominently? Understanding the intended purpose will help you decide on the type, size, and placement of the signage.

  2. Design and Aesthetics:
    The design of the signage should reflect the overall aesthetic of your villa. Consider factors such as architectural style, color scheme, and branding elements. Whether you opt for modern, minimalist signage or traditional, ornate designs, ensure that it complements the villa's surroundings and conveys the desired image.

  3. Materials and Durability:
    Choose signage materials that are durable and weather-resistant, especially if your villa is located in an outdoor environment exposed to the elements. Common materials for outdoor signage include metal, wood, acrylic, and PVC. Additionally, consider factors such as UV resistance and corrosion resistance to ensure longevity.

  4. Legibility and Visibility:
    The primary function of signage is to convey information clearly and effectively. Select fonts, colors, and graphics that are easily legible and visible, even from a distance. Avoid cluttered designs or overly decorative fonts that may hinder readability.

  5. Customization Options:
    Personalized signage can add a unique touch to your villa and make it more memorable for visitors. Explore customization options such as engraved plaques, dimensional lettering, or illuminated signage to create a distinctive look that sets your villa apart.

  6. Local Regulations and Guidelines:
    Before installing any signage, be sure to check local regulations and guidelines regarding size, placement, and design restrictions. Failure to comply with these regulations could result in fines or other legal consequences.

  7. Maintenance Requirements:
    Consider the maintenance needs of the signage, especially if it will be exposed to harsh weather conditions or high traffic areas. Choose materials that are easy to clean and maintain to keep the signage looking fresh and appealing over time.

  8. Budget Considerations:
    Finally, establish a budget for your signage project and explore options that offer the best value for your investment. While quality signage is essential, it's also important to balance cost considerations with durability and aesthetics.

By carefully considering these factors, you can choose the best signage for your villa that not only enhances its visual appeal but also serves its practical purpose effectively. Whether you opt for elegant wrought iron signs, contemporary acrylic panels, or classic wooden plaques, investing in high-quality signage can make a significant difference in the overall impression of your villa.
